Origins and Composition

Artificial cannabinoids, which includes Those people branded as K2, are artificially made chemicals built to mimic the results of THC, the Lively compound in marijuana. They are generally sprayed onto plant material to resemble dried herbs, that happen to be then smoked or brewed into tea-like concoctions. Originally formulated by pharmaceutical companies looking into cannabinoid receptors, these compounds have been never intended for leisure use. Their allure lies inside their capacity to bind to exactly the same receptors from the brain as THC, manufacturing comparable psychoactive outcomes.

The composition of synthetic cannabinoids differs greatly, as companies frequently tweak their chemical formulas to evade lawful restrictions. This variability poses important pitfalls to users, as various batches might have vastly different potency stages and unintended side effects. Additionally, The dearth of top quality Regulate in clandestine laboratories means that contaminants and poisonous by-solutions can be current in the ultimate product, further more escalating health hazards.

Lawful Loopholes and Regulatory Responses

One of the crucial components contributing to the recognition of synthetic cannabinoids like K2 was their authorized position in many jurisdictions. By labeling their goods as "not for human intake" or as incense or potpourri, brands circumvented laws that prohibited the sale and possession of marijuana and its derivatives. This authorized gray area allowed synthetic cannabinoids to prosper in head shops, fuel stations, and on-line markets, wherever they were being marketed beneath several brand names like K2, Spice, and Diablo.

Nevertheless, as studies of adverse reactions and overdoses mounted, lawmakers started to acquire see. Beginning inside the early 2010s, a lot of international locations and states moved to ban certain artificial cannabinoids as well as their analogs. These legislative endeavours ended up generally achieved with challenges from producers who rapidly reformulated their items to skirt new rules. This cat-and-mouse match involving regulators and producers proceeds to today, illustrating The issue of managing substances which might be easily modified at a molecular level.

Well being Dangers and Community Wellness Effect

The allure of synthetic cannabinoids lies within their unpredictability. While some consumers find them out for the supposedly milder substantial than classic cannabis, the truth is way more dangerous. Synthetic cannabinoids happen to be linked to a myriad of adverse health effects, ranging from mild stress and anxiety and paranoia to seizures, psychosis, and perhaps Dying in Extraordinary scenarios. Crisis rooms around the world have witnessed a surge in visits connected with synthetic cannabinoid use, frequently with patients exhibiting severe symptoms that Health care suppliers battle to deal with successfully.

The wide-ranging effects of artificial cannabinoids on your body are due to their potent actions on cannabinoid receptors, which control a range of physiological processes which includes mood, hunger, and suffering feeling. As opposed to THC, which has been examined thoroughly for its results and possible therapeutic Gains, artificial cannabinoids absence this study foundation. This know-how gap complicates efforts to be familiar with their prolonged-phrase impact on wellbeing, leaving Health care experts and policymakers with little steerage regarding how to mitigate threats affiliated with their use.
